A Chris Ostler, CPA. Friday, July 31, 2009. With the first half of 2009 behind us, I'd like to take a look at what has happened and speculate about what we might expect for the second half of the year. The DOW is down 3.75% but the S&P 500 and the NASDAQ are up 1.1% and 16.3%, respectively. Some say they are sniffing the beginnings of a bull market these days. Which way will the markets go?
